Output 3fc880e410e5018a8d698a5850d269145ebdf956381f269ca88d57f1cd1cc3ab:19

value
25593520
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1990f31222df95c8956102bbea5287e2adc1936 OP_EQUALVERIFY OP_CHECKSIG
address
1MZrPusBPrYSBSZt8pLRYfkCvpo8gLBN9w
transaction
3fc880e410e5018a8d698a5850d269145ebdf956381f269ca88d57f1cd1cc3ab
spent
true